So I made this thing I'm calling MastoWoT

A tool for generating mastodon blocklists based on a weighted average of the blocklists of the instances you trust (weighted by how much you trust them.)
Runs entirely client-side, nothing sent to my server, and is only about 1000 lines of Javascript, HTML, and CSS. Very simple, looks like ass, not the most efficient way to do this...but a good visual representation of the kind of collective, federated moderation I'd like to see.
